What is love?

Q. What would you if I told you ‘I love you’?

A.I would say you’re young. I’m young too. So far our lives have just been starting and are going to go far still. Do we know the meaning of love? Of what the phrase holds? People say ‘I love you’ so easily. What does it mean? When you never stop thinking of that person? Or when you’d do anything for them? What about giving up everything for their happiness? I don’t know if that’s what it means, but does anyone? There are different meanings behind each use arn’t there? Ask yourself these things. We’re young and don’t know the meaning of love, or what it is. Now… Do you love me?

Love suffers long and is kind; love does not envy; love does not parade itself, isn’t puffed up; does not behave rudely,doesn’t seek its own,isn’t provoked,thinks no evil;doesn’t rejoice in iniquity,but rejoices in the truth;Bears all things,believes all things,hopes all things,endures all things.
Love never fails.But whetever there are prophecies,they will fail;whether there are tongues,they will cease;whether there is knowledge,it will vanish away.And now abide faith,hope,love,these three;but the greatest of these is LOVE
